> On Thu, Jul 25, 2013 at 1:41 AM, Dimitris Aragiorgis <[email protected]> wrote:
> > Introduce new RPC that eventually invoke hypervisor specific
> > hotplug functions. In order to be generic it has the following
> > arguments: device type, action, device, extra info, seq.
> > Device type can be NIC or DISK, action can be ADD, REMOVE,
> > device is the NIC or Disk object, extra info is used by Disk
> > hotplug to point the device path and seq is the device index
> > (from the master perspective)
> >
> > If hypervisor does not support hotplug the opcode will fail.

> 
> Nack. Please add this to the hypervisor base class with a nice
> NotImplementedError, instead of doing introspection here.
> 

Noted that already.

> > +  return hyper.HotplugDevice(instance, action, dev_type, device, extra, 
> > seq)
> 
> Which as we know doesn't say anything on failure, not failure, what 
> happened....
> Nope. Also here's a good way for the if ADD or DEL switch which is
> common to all hypervisors.
> 

I got lost again with the "add or del switch"..Please explain that a bit more.
